Senator Calls Video Games a Bigger Problem than Guns

Another politician has chimed in on the whole video game violence debate, and he said that he believes they present more of a problem than guns.

 

 

alexander2

 

 

Republican Tennessee Senator Lamar Alexander is the latest politician to speak out against video games, and he used a spot on MSNBC’s The Daily Rundown as his platform.  When speaking about video games and guns, Alexander said: “I think video games is a bigger problem than guns.  Because video games affect people. But the First Amendment limits what we can do about video games and the Second Amendment to the constitution limits what we can do about guns.”

 

 

Alexander isn’t alone in his anti-video game stance, as Connecticut Senator Chris Murphy said last week that the entire shooting tragedy at Sandy Hook Elementary School could have been avoided if video games didn’t give the shooter a “false sense of courage.”  California Senator Leland Yee told gamers to “quiet down”, and New Jersey Governor Chris Christie called for a study on video game violence as well.
